British Association of Applied Linguistics __________________________________________________________ BAAL BOOK PRIZE 1993 FINAL REMINDER Nominations for the BAAL Book Prize will continue to be received until April 30th 1993. (Either the books OR a notification that they are on their way should be received before that date). Books in any field of Applied Lingustics are eligible for the prize. Eligibility is NOT restricted to books published in the United Kingdom. Authors need NOT be members of BAAL. Entries must bear a 1992 copyright notice. If you were the author of book published in 1993 which might (loosely) be described as being in the field of 'Applied Linguistics' then why not draw your publishers' attention to this prize? Winner of the BAAL BOOK PRIZE 1992 was Joshua Fishman (1991) 'Reversing language shift', Clevedon: Multilingual Matters Ltd.
